When you set about to design a room, one of the most important things that you will need to tackle will be the color scheme you are going to use. The color scheme will set the entire mood of the room, making it into a light and happy place or a more serious place that you can use to get work done. Of course, you will want all of the objects that you are putting into the room to work well, so you may wish to begin selecting your color scheme by using an object which you already have and plan to include.
If you love patterns you defiantly have a few colors to choose from since many have two or more colors in them. By choosing a great pillow or even a bed set will provide you with a plan and even establish the rest of the rooms design.
Once that specific item you’ve found is chosen for the room you’ll be able to move along to painting the room’s walls. Most rooms will have at least three tones; light, medium, and dark. Every color chosen should balance them out when combined.
The lightest color that you choose will be set to be the background of the room, hopefully the colors of the walls. This is usually not hard to achieve because most rental spaces come with white walls and white is the lightest color you can find. Therefore, when you choose the light color, you should find something as close to white as possible because it can provide a great background for the rest of the room to exist against.
The middle color that you choose should be your larger furniture and the areas around the windows. This means that the drapes that you choose should be closely associated with your furniture and the area rug that you may have. In fact, if you use the area rug to base the room around, by selecting the medium color in the area rug, you will be able to easily base the rest of the room around this.
Finally is the darker color of them all. This should be used towards the accessories added into the rooms theme. It is easier to remove darker pieces rather than having to paint over them if it was on the walls. Try adding darker lamp shades and pillows to tie the theme together. Choosing a pattern to give you a great color palette is the best way to go if you don’t have anything in mind.
